Apps for Math Fluency
Math Run: Panda Chase -- Need a fun way to get more math practice? Boost your math skills with this action-packed arithmetic game! Accelerate learning as you test your speed and wit by running, avoiding obstacles, and solving math problems in this action-packed edutainment app!
Sushi Monster -- Meet Sushi Monster! A game to practice, reinforce, and extend math fact fluency is completely engaging and appropriately challenging.
Math VS Zombies -- Use Math as your weapon to save the Zombies!
